Transaction df4866840be817775f823b738784a90214d5b239c4bb55802b1b15a5418eabe2
1 Input
1 Output
-
df4866840be817775f823b738784a90214d5b239c4bb55802b1b15a5418eabe2:0
- value
- 2109397
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15cf17586c06d7c90c15f113c1709ff6542aa39a OP_EQUAL
- address
- 33gLCX9LFgntavd7bFGEksfNeqe11wkgHU